Emergency notification system for mobile devices
First Claim
1. A mobile device comprising a processor and a non-transitory computer readable storage medium, the non-transitory computer readable storage medium having computer executable instructions stored thereon, the computer-executable instructions defining an application executable by the processor of the mobile device, the computer-executable instructions, when executed by the processor of the mobile device, causing the mobile device to perform steps comprising:
- (a) detecting a user activating the application by either (i) detecting depressing of an icon representing the application for a predetermined period of time before being released, or (ii) detecting depressing of the icon twice within a predetermined period of time;
(b) in response to detecting the user activating the application, thereafter automatically performing each of the following additional steps (c) through (k) without further user input;
(c) determining a set of global position system (GPS) coordinates associated with the location of the mobile device;
(d) activating a camera on the mobile device to record digital images over a period of time;
(e) activating a microphone of the mobile device to retrieve audio sounds from the microphone;
(f) sending a preset message from the mobile device to one or more preset emergency numbers, said preset message including at least a name of the user of the mobile device and a description of an emergency situation, wherein the preset message is set before the user activates the application during use;
(g) sending the set of GPS coordinates, the retrieved audio sounds, and the digital images from the mobile device to at least one remote recipient;
(h) after a predetermined period of time, capturing another set of GPS coordinates associated with the current location of the mobile device, retrieving additional audio sounds, and recording additional digital images over a period of time;
(i) sending the current set of GPS coordinates and the additional audio sounds and digital images from the mobile device to the at least one remote recipient;
(j) repeating the steps (h) and (i); and
(k) operating in a hidden mode so as to prevent anyone that views the device other than the user from knowing that the application has been activated, said hidden mode including the application running in the background and maintaining the default screen view or darkening the screen;
and wherein the computer-executable instructions, when executed by the processor of the mobile device, further cause the mobile device to perform the steps of;
(l) deactivating the application upon detecting the user entering a correct PIN code; and
(m) sending a further message that said preset message is not a false alarm upon detecting the user entering a false PIN code.
2 Assignments
0 Petitions
Accused Products
Abstract
An emergency notification system for a mobile device. The system includes a mobile device application that is adapted to be stored in memory on the mobile device. The application, upon activation during an emergency, determines the GPS coordinates of the mobile device, records digital images over a period of time, sends a preset message from the mobile device to at least one recipient, preferably a emergency responder, and sends the GPS coordinates and the digital images. The coordinates and images may be sent to a remote server for storage and which can be accessed by the emergency provider. The coordinates and images are periodically updated and sent while the program is activated. The application can be hidden during operation.
74 Citations
15 Claims
-
1. A mobile device comprising a processor and a non-transitory computer readable storage medium, the non-transitory computer readable storage medium having computer executable instructions stored thereon, the computer-executable instructions defining an application executable by the processor of the mobile device, the computer-executable instructions, when executed by the processor of the mobile device, causing the mobile device to perform steps comprising:
-
(a) detecting a user activating the application by either (i) detecting depressing of an icon representing the application for a predetermined period of time before being released, or (ii) detecting depressing of the icon twice within a predetermined period of time; (b) in response to detecting the user activating the application, thereafter automatically performing each of the following additional steps (c) through (k) without further user input; (c) determining a set of global position system (GPS) coordinates associated with the location of the mobile device; (d) activating a camera on the mobile device to record digital images over a period of time; (e) activating a microphone of the mobile device to retrieve audio sounds from the microphone; (f) sending a preset message from the mobile device to one or more preset emergency numbers, said preset message including at least a name of the user of the mobile device and a description of an emergency situation, wherein the preset message is set before the user activates the application during use; (g) sending the set of GPS coordinates, the retrieved audio sounds, and the digital images from the mobile device to at least one remote recipient; (h) after a predetermined period of time, capturing another set of GPS coordinates associated with the current location of the mobile device, retrieving additional audio sounds, and recording additional digital images over a period of time; (i) sending the current set of GPS coordinates and the additional audio sounds and digital images from the mobile device to the at least one remote recipient; (j) repeating the steps (h) and (i); and (k) operating in a hidden mode so as to prevent anyone that views the device other than the user from knowing that the application has been activated, said hidden mode including the application running in the background and maintaining the default screen view or darkening the screen; and wherein the computer-executable instructions, when executed by the processor of the mobile device, further cause the mobile device to perform the steps of; (l) deactivating the application upon detecting the user entering a correct PIN code; and (m) sending a further message that said preset message is not a false alarm upon detecting the user entering a false PIN code.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. An emergency notification system, the system comprising:
-
a mobile device comprising a processor and a non-transitory computer readable storage medium, the non-transitory computer readable storage medium having computer executable instructions stored thereon, the computer-executable instructions defining an application executable by a processor of the mobile device, the computer-executable instructions, when executed by the processor of the mobile device, causing the mobile device to perform steps comprising; (a) detecting a user activating the application by either (i) detecting depressing of an icon representing the application for a predetermined period of time before being released, or (ii) detecting depressing of the icon twice within a predetermined period of time, (b) in response to detecting the user activating the application, thereafter automatically performing each of the following additional steps (c) through (k) without further user input; (c) determining a set of global position system (GPS) coordinates associated with the location of the mobile device, (d) activating a camera on the mobile device to record digital images over a period of time, (e) activating a microphone of the mobile device to retrieve audio sounds from the microphone, (f) sending a preset message from the mobile device to one or more preset emergency numbers, said preset message including at least a name of the user of the mobile device and a description of an emergency situation, wherein the preset message is set before the user activates the application during an emergency, (g) sending the set of GPS coordinates, the retrieved audio signals, and the digital images from the mobile device to a remote server, (h) after a predetermined period of time, capturing another set of GPS coordinates associated with the current location of the mobile device, retrieving additional audio sounds, and recording additional digital images over a period of time, (i) sending the current set of GPS coordinates and the additional audio sounds and digital images from the mobile device to the remote server, (j) repeating the steps (h) and (i), and (k) operating in a hidden mode so as to prevent anyone that views the device other than the user from knowing that the application has been activated, said hidden mode including the application running in the background and maintaining the default screen view or darkening the screen, and wherein the computer-executable instructions, when executed by the processor of the mobile device, further cause the mobile device to perform the steps of; (l) deactivating the application upon detecting the user entering a correct PIN code, and (m) sending a further message that said preset message is not a false alarm upon detecting the user entering a false PIN code; and a server located remote from the mobile device, the server comprising a processor and a non-transitory computer readable storage medium, the non-transitory computer readable storage medium having computer executable instructions stored thereon, the computer-executable instructions defining a server application executable by the processor of the server, the computer-executable instructions, when executed by the processor of the server, causing the server to perform steps comprising storing the sets of GPS coordinates and digital images received from the mobile device, calculating a heading and speed of the mobile device based on the sets of GPS coordinates, and sending to at least one remote recipient an internet link to the stored data on the server. - View Dependent Claims (11, 12, 13, 14)
-
-
15. A non-transitory computer readable storage medium having computer executable instructions stored thereon, the computer-executable instructions defining an application executable by the processor of a mobile device, the computer-executable instructions, when executed by the processor of the mobile device, causing the mobile device to perform steps comprising:
-
(a) detecting a user activating the application by either (i) detecting depressing of an icon representing the application for a predetermined period of time before being released, or (ii) detecting depressing of the icon twice within a predetermined period of time; (b) in response to detecting the user activating the application, thereafter automatically performing each of the following additional steps (c) through (k) without further user input; (c) determining a set of global position system (GPS) coordinates associated with the location of the mobile device; (d) activating a camera on the mobile device to record digital images over a period of time; (e) activating a microphone of the mobile device to retrieve audio sounds from the microphone; (f) sending a preset message from the mobile device to one or more preset emergency numbers, said preset message including at least a name of the user of the mobile device and a description of an emergency situation, wherein the preset message is set before the user activates the application during use; (g) sending the set of GPS coordinates, the retrieved audio sounds, and the digital images from the mobile device to at least one remote recipient; (h) after a predetermined period of time, capturing another set of GPS coordinates associated with the current location of the mobile device, retrieving additional audio sounds, and recording additional digital images over a period of time; (i) sending the current set of GPS coordinates and the additional audio sounds and digital images from the mobile device to the at least one remote recipient; (j) repeating the steps (h) and (i); and (k) operating in a hidden mode so as to prevent anyone that views the device other than the user from knowing that the application has been activated, said hidden mode including the application running in the background and maintaining the default screen view or darkening the screen; and wherein the computer-executable instructions, when executed by the processor of the mobile device, further cause the mobile device to perform the steps of; (l) deactivating the application upon detecting the user entering a correct PIN code; and (m) sending a further message that said preset message is not a false alarm upon detecting the user entering a false PIN code.
-
Specification